Estimate the limit numerically if it exists. (If an answer does not exist, enter DNE.)lim x→6 x2 − 7x − 6
Solution
To estimate the limit of the function as x approaches 6, we simply substitute 6 into the function:
lim x→6 x² - 7x - 6
= (6)² - 7(6) - 6
= 36 - 42 - 6
= -12
So, the limit of the function as x approaches 6 is -12.
